QCD calculations with optical lattices?    [PDF]

Y. Meurice
By trapping cold polarizable atoms in periodic potentials created by crossed
laser beams, it is now possible to experimentally create "clean" lattice
systems. Experimentalists have successfully engineered local and
nearest-neighbor interactions that approximately recreate Hubbard-like models
on table tops. I discuss the possibility of using this new technology in the
context of lattice gauge theory and in particular, relativistic dispersion
relations, flavor symmetry, functional derivatives and emerging local gauge
symmetry.
